Output 33132983773a77a917b8f55947ea9feff4bedf4bd40061762ef790b9597a0b87:105

value
4584248
script pubkey
OP_0 OP_PUSHBYTES_20 366c91867b797aa3d2f1500c00635a15983cca95
address
bc1qxekfrpnm09a285h32qxqqc66zkvrej54wcsu9z
transaction
33132983773a77a917b8f55947ea9feff4bedf4bd40061762ef790b9597a0b87